Phantom Digital Effects LTD, the parent company of VFX studios PhantomFX, Spectre Post and Tippett Studio, has entered into an agreement in principle to acquire Milk and Lola Post.
Phantom Digital Effects operates studios across India along with China, Canada and LA.
Following the completion of the acquisition, expected to take place in the coming weeks, Milk and Lola Post will continue to operate under their respective names. Leadership remains unchanged, with Chris Burn as Group Managing Director. At Milk, Sara Bennett, Neil Roche, and Jean-Claude Deguara will continue to lead as Chief Creative Officer, Deputy Chief Creative Officer, and Production VFX Supervisor respectively, while Rob Harvey continues as Creative Director at Lola Post.
“I’m thrilled to welcome Milk and Lola Post into the Phantom Group. Their proven creative excellence and distinctive storytelling further strengthen our position as a leading force in the industry. This strategic move deepens the integration of our studio ecosystem and reinforces our commitment to supporting filmmakers, content creators and production companies around the world as a trusted partner in delivering high-quality visual storytelling,” said Bejoy Arputharaj, CEO and Founder, Phantom Digital Effects LTD
